►Main characteristics |
JINRAD UV Curable
Varnishes -are based essentially on acryl ate pre Polymer, it has
glossy or matt appearance. These varnishes polymerize through
exposure to ultra violet radiation or superficially through
prolonged exposure to natural light. They are characterized by the
fact that they dry extremely quickly. |
►Application: |
- JINRAD
100 series for roller coating application
- JINRAD 200
series for screen printing application
- JINRAD 300
series for flexo printing application
- JINRAD 400
series for offset printing application
- JINRAD 500
series for spray coating application
|
►Handling: |
Pails or drums opened
for sampling must be carefully closed as soon as possible after
wards. Artificial or natural light may induce an initial
polymerization, it is recommended for this reason to work with
reduce lighting or with in actinic lighting never with direct
lighting. |
►Hygiene
and safety: |
Although the products
chosen for use in formulation of JINRAD varnishes are not
dangerous. They can produce allergic reactions in some particularly
sensitive people. Varnishes or diluents stains on skin must without
fall be washed immediately using soapy water. |

►Other technical data |
Drying Method |
Polymerization will be by a dryer fitted at least one
lamp 120 w/cm or two lamp 80 w/cm |
Storage |
9-12 month in closed pail kept at between +5 �C and +30
�C |
Cleaning |
By Alcohol, Esters, Acetone, Cyclohexanone |
Packing |
20 Kg or 25 Kg Pail - 200 Kg Drum |
